AIR FLOW INSIDE A COMPUTER CASE

 

The power supply fan exhausts the hot air created by the CPU and other components within the case.

The power supply is located at the top rear of the case, due to the fact that hot air rises.

With only the power supply fan, pulling air out of the case this causes a small negative air pressure.

With the hotter air being exhausted at the top of the case, this is replaced with other air rising. Hence there is airflow.

 
Ordinarily air is pulled in through vents and other openings of the case, which also pulls in dust.
